January is one of the best months<\/strong> of the year to travel to Thailand, with favorable weather conditions throughout the country. In fact, it is one of the most popular months for tourists arriving from all over the world.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

Northern Thailand is generally cool and dry, with nighttime temperatures being a bit chilly. Bangkok is warmer and drier, with temperatures hovering around 20-23\u00b0C throughout the month.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

In the south, weather conditions on beaches are similar on both coasts, however, while on the western beaches rain is rare this month, beaches on the east coast such as Koh Samui and Koh Phangan may more likely experience some light rain.<\/p>\n\n\n\n
